Elevated Housing and the Underlay
Yinrih prefer to be off the ground, so houses on stilts are the norm, even when the climate or terrain doesn't require it. As population density increased, the houses clustered together and formed an “underlay”, the area under houses and other buildings. As towns grew into cities, and as powered transportation developed, rail lines were built through these underlays, allowing fast travel between parts of a city.
